Domestic retailers urged to back local handicrafts

In its attempt to cut down imports, Government is urging domestic handicraft wholesalers and retailers to fulfill orders through locally manufactured products.

Sarawak Craft Council backed this campaign and believes that local handicrafts will be in ample supply.

Such steps will encourage artisans to create more quality as well as quantity merchandize.

A new Sarawak handicraft industry development workshop was unveiled recently, in the presence of Deputy Chief Minister Tan Sri Alfred Jabu.

Government is further planning 10 Rural Growth Centres (RGCs) where handicrafts will also be promoted.

Administration has also called for enterprises to accept crafts at reasonable prices, so as to keep them competitive on global level.
